HARRISON BINK
Bink Architects is one of the most experienced and longest serving firms in the Central Pennsylvania area. Having celebrated its 50th year in 2011, Bink is the result of joining two firms, Bogar Bink and Kuntz from Harrisburg and Lembo Powers Bink and Alex from Boston in 1988. The Boston firm specialized in multi-family housing with Harrison, in the urban historic core of the city. The Harrisburg firm concentrates on senior and multi-family housing both public and private. The result is Bink Architects, with contemporary urban design at its core, with Central Pennsylvania pragmatism and responsibility. Our mission statement “Architecture in the Greater Community’s interest” speaks to the importance of each buildings role in improving the surrounding community and environment.

Mr. Bink is also a LEED Accredited Professional and a past member of US Green Building Council, the Council for Educational Facility Planners International and the National Council of Architectural Registration Boards #45800. As an American Institute of Architecture member since the ’70s, he served ultimately as the Central Pennsylvania Chapter Board President and served on several non-profit Boards, currently as a Board Member of the South Central Assembly.
